Olive Garden Chicken Alfredo – The Ingredients:
Sauce…
- 1 pkg. Philadelphia Cream Cheese, cut into chunks
- 1/2 cup real butter (not margarine)
- 1/2 cup fresh whole milk
- 3/4 cup grated parmesan cheese (fresh parm is ideal)
- 1 tsp white pepper
The Rest…
- 4 chicken breasts, boneless and skinless
- 1 pkg. fettucine noodles
- 1 or 2 pinches garlic powder
- 1 or 2 pinches parsley
- Salt and pepper, to taste
- Extra virgin olive oil, as needed
Olive Garden Chicken Alfredo – The Process:
- Slice chicken into 1/3” strips.
- Cook fettucine according to package instructions. Drain and drizzle with olive oil to keep from sticking.
- Place large skillet over medium-high heat and coat with olive oil.
- When pan is nice and hot, add chicken strips. Reduce heat to medium and saute chicken until it turns white. Add more olive oil, as needed.
- Remove chicken from pan, then return glistening pan to medium heat.
- Add butter and cream cheese to pan, stirring constantly until well melted.
- Once melted, add milk a little at a time, stirring constantly.
- Continue stirring and add parmesan and black pepper.
- Finally, add chicken and pasta to the sauce and stir until all ingredients are well incorporated and very hot.
- Serve immediately.
